Scored out of 10, guest rating 8.0

There is not a lot to do on the island and you need...

There is not a lot to do on the island and you need transport ie rent a scooter or a car to get around. The best beach is Rinella which has a beach with black pebbles/sand and a lovely little cafe. 2 days is enough really. 1 day to explore and drive around and 1 beach day . There are other things like visiting a Caper farm & wine tasting if you have a 3rd day. It is a very unspoilt place although we were there at the end of the season so might be different during the peak times.

Rinella in June was very quiet with not many restaurants to...

Rinella in June was very quiet with not many restaurants to choose from. There was one clothes shop,one grocery shop and one tabbachi. If you don’t have a car, ferry, taxi or Citi bus is the only way to get about - or hiking of course. The bus I think is cheapest but we didn’t use it because we were mostly island hopping. 10 minute ride on ferry to Santa Marina Salina seemed expensive for the trip but I think it gets more expensive at certain popular times of the day. This is a quieter, more remote place to do the hopping (with the extra 10 min journey always tagged on the end from Santa Marina) so if you want a little bit more buzz choose one of the other islands or Santa Marina. Personally, we liked the vibe on Vulcano and loved Stromboli. (Stromboli is probably not the best base for island hopping though as it is the furthest one away). Lipari is big and bustling and didn’t feel like island-life but if you like that sort of thing, it’s a great base. On the whole we enjoyed our choice of base at Rinella. It was a good ‘getaway from it all’ place, where we were forced to do extremely little- when not venturing.

Scored out of 10, guest rating 10

Lipari is really a great destination.

Lipari is really a great destination. The town is cool and is a great jumping off point to visit the other islands. For sure to visit Panaera an especially Stromboli by night. Bring you bathing suit. Lots of cool beaches even though many are rock. Strongly recommend going after the main tourist season. People are nice and the food and drink spectacular. Visit the castle for incredible Mediteranian history. The only downside is getting there and coming back. It's not easy and boats, buses and planes don't always run on time.
